How to stop worrying

Once acquired, the habit of worrying seems hard to stop. We\'re raised to worry and aren\'t considered"grown up"until we perfect the art. Teenagers are told:"you\'d better start worrying about your future". If your worries aren\'t at least as frequent as your bowel movements, you\'re seen as irresponsible, childish, aimless. That\'s a "responsible adult" game rule.

Following are the steps for How to stop worrying:

Step 1:
Write down what you are worried about in a journal. Include your imagined worst-case scenarios.

Step 2:

Think about how you would handle your worst-case scenarios.

Step 3:
Take action on what you can change or have some control over that could reduce your worrying.

Step 4:
Look over the worrisome thoughts that you feel you can\'t take any action on. Consider which are excessive or distorted and have very little basis in reality.
 
Step 5:
Take each of these worrisome thoughts and write down an alternative thought that is more realistic, as a believable challenge to the worry.

Step 6:
Try to catch yourself when you notice yourself worrying. Stop and tell yourself the alternative thought.

Step 7:
Practice relaxation and stress-reduction techniques. A simple thing you can do to help quiet your mind and calm your emotions and body is to breathe in slowly to the count of six and breathe out slowly to the count of six. Do this for 5 minutes; gradually increase to 20 minutes over time.

Step 8:

Tips & Warnings for How to stop worrying:

If you need to, get help from others in coming up with challenges to your worrisome thoughts. They can often present you with a different perspective on things.

Many people find spiritual teachings or belief in a higher power extremely helpful in decreasing worry and having more trust in life.

Seek professional help from your doctor or a psychotherapist if your worries are interfering with your daily functioning or causing you significant distress.

Lastly, if you want to learn How to stop worrying, here is an exercise that you can try on your way home from work: Find a landmark that you pass on your way home every day. The landmark can be a natural one, such as a certain tree or rock formation, or, it can be a specific street or store, etc. Whatver it is, the point of this exercise is to then, on your way home from work the next time, remind yourself that when you see your chosen landmark, you will make yourself forget the office or the factory, or wherever you work, and begin to think of your time off. Remind yourself that you have finished your work day, and that it is time to relax and enjoy your time away from your paid job.
